Les Alpes Françaises, written by FÃ(c)lix Briot and published in 1896, offers a detailed examination of the Alpine economy and the application of the law of April 4, 1882, to the restoration and improvement of pastures. This historical study delves into the economic structures of the French Alps, providing insights into the challenges and opportunities faced by rural communities in this mountainous region. Briot's work highlights the importance of sustainable land management and the role of legislation in shaping agricultural practices. This book is invaluable for historians, environmentalists, and anyone interested in the socio-economic development of the French Alps during the late 19th century.
